Macromedia Flash (SWF) SlideShow Maker


Flash SlideShow Maker


Mr. Captor enables make Macromedia Flash SlideShow from the separate BMP, GIF, JPEG, PNG, TIFF and TGA files. Files may be captured by Mr. Captor or received from other sources. SlideShow Maker also produces .html page to view the result slide show in the browser.
User can easy publish this video on Internet, using any FTP client software.

You can add / remove files, change they order, preview and resize them, set the interval between slides and more.

To start the Flash SlideShow Maker, click the File | Flash SlideShow... menu command.
After the SlideShow Maker dialog box appears, you can start making your slide show.

Step-By-Step Instructions

  1. Go to the directory with graphical files using a file explorer at the right side of dialog box.
  2. Select files by mouse and click the Add button to add them to the slide show.
    To select several files, use Shift / Ctrl keys as in Windows Explorer.
    To remove files from the slide show, select them and click the Remove button.
    To preview a file image, check the Preview check box.
    To change a slides order, use Up and Down button.
  3. After files were added, click the Create button.

That's all.

To view the result slide show, click the Play button.
